区块链上的信任机制及其应用

区块链上的信任机制是什么?

在传统的中心化系统中,信任通常是由中介机构(如银行、政府等)来提供的。而在区块链技术中,信任的建立是通过一种去中心化的方式实现的,即通过数学和密码学的算法来确保数据的安全和可信。

区块链的信任机制主要包括以下几个方面:

  • 分布式共识机制:区块链中的每个参与者都可以共同参与到区块的生成和验证过程中,通过达成共识来保证区块链网络的安全和可靠性。常见的共识机制有工作量证明(PoW)、权益证明(PoS)等。
  • 加密算法:区块链使用了各种加密算法来保护数据的安全。通过公钥加密和私钥解密的方式,确保参与者只能访问他们拥有私钥的数据,同时也能实现数据传输的匿名性。
  • 不可篡改性:区块链中的每个区块都包含了前一个区块的哈希值,通过不断链接形成的区块链保证了数据的不可篡改性。一旦数据被写入区块链,它将永久保存,并且无法被删除或篡改。
  • 智能合约:智能合约是一种可以自动执行的合约,旨在去除人为的主观干预。通过在区块链上执行智能合约,可以消除中介,提高信任度,并减少潜在的欺诈行为。

区块链信任机制的应用有哪些?

区块链的信任机制可以应用于多个领域,以下为几个常见的应用场景:

  • 数字货币:区块链技术的最早应用就是比特币,它通过区块链的去中心化和加密算法实现了无需信任中介机构进行交易,确保了交易的安全性和可靠性。
  • 供应链管理:通过将供应链上的每个环节都记录在区块链上,可以实现对商品来源的可追溯性,确保商品的质量和真实性,减少假冒伪劣产品的流通。
  • 身份认证:利用区块链技术可以建立去中心化的身份认证系统,个人的身份信息可以以加密的方式存储在区块链上,实现了更加安全和可信的身份验证方式。
  • 医疗保健:在区块链上存储病人的医疗记录和药物信息,可以提高医疗机构之间的信息共享和协作效率,确保患者隐私的安全性。
  • 知识产权保护:通过区块链技术,可以为创作者提供一种去中介的方式来保护其知识产权,确保其著作权不被侵犯。

区块链信任机制如何保证数据的安全性?

区块链通过加密算法和去中心化的结构来保证数据的安全性:

  • 数据加密:区块链中的数据使用加密算法进行加密,确保只有拥有私钥的用户才能访问该数据,实现数据的机密性。
  • 去中心化存储:区块链中的数据分散存储在不同的节点中,每个节点都具有复制和验证数据的能力。即使有个别节点发生故障或被攻击,其他节点仍然可以保持整个网络的运行。
  • 不可篡改性:区块链中的每个区块都包含前一个区块的哈希值,任何篡改区块中的数据都会导致该区块的哈希值发生变化,从而被其他节点拒绝。这种链接保证了数据的完整性。

区块链信任机制的优势和劣势是什么?

区块链信任机制的优势:

  • 去中心化:区块链实现了去中心化的信任机制,消除了中介机构的需求,提高了交易效率和可靠性。
  • 安全性:通过加密算法和不可篡改性,区块链保证了数据的安全性,使得参与者可以放心地进行交易和共享数据。
  • 透明性:区块链上的交易和数据都是公开可查的,每个参与者都可以验证和审计交易,降低了欺诈和不当行为的可能性。
  • 去除审查:在传统的中心化系统中,某些内容可能因为政治、宗教等原因被审查或限制,而区块链保证了信息的自由流通。

区块链信任机制的劣势:

  • 能源消耗:一些共识机制(如PoW)需要大量的计算能力来完成验证过程,导致能源消耗较大。
  • 扩展性:目前区块链的扩展性较差,每个节点都需要存储完整的区块链数据,随着链的增长,存储和处理的负担会越来越大。
  • 隐私尽管区块链本身是匿名的,但在某些情况下,通过分析链上的交易和数据,还是可能对个人的身份进行推测。

区块链的信任机制对未来的影响和展望是什么?

区块链的信任机制为现代社会带来了多项创新和变革:

  • 金融领域:去中介化智能合约使得交易费用和时间大大降低,可以改善传统金融体系的效率和公平性。
  • 物联网:身份认证去中心化存储可以加强物联网设备的安全性,防止被恶意攻击和非法访问。
  • 供应链管理:可追溯性透明性可以确保商品的质量和真实性,提高供应链的管理和监督。
  • 数字版权:智能合约不可篡改性可以为创作者提供更加便捷、安全、公正的版权保护机制。

未来,随着区块链技术的不断发展和完善,其在各个领域的应用将不断扩大。同时,人们对区块链的认识和理解也会更深入,更多的创新和机遇将得以产生。